Vicente Aranda
Info
Vicente Aranda was a Spanish film director, screenwriter and producer. Due to his refined and personal style, he was one of the most renowned Spanish filmmakers. He started as a founded member of the Barcelona School of Film and became known for bringing contemporary Spanish novels to life on the big screen. Aranda was famous for exploring difficult social issues and variations on the theme of desire by employing the codes of melodrama. Love as uncontrollable passion, eroticism and cruelty are constant themes in his filmography.
